Pumped Storage; Safety; Equipment; Regions; Latest. Ethiopia''s hydro power commitment. • 1870MW Gilgel-Gibe III project, 28% completed, total investment cost 1.47B Euros, 240m high RCC dam, power waterways and associated structures, 10 x 187MW turbines; construction by Salini Costruttori.

The main dam of the Grand Renaissance hydroelectric power project will be a 1,780m-long and 155m-high roller-compacted concrete (RCC) gravity dam which will create up to 1,680km² of reservoir area. The river diversion system for the project includes four 210m-long and 8m-wide box culverts with a total discharge capacity of 14,700m 3 /s.

In June 2020, Lotus Energy Cooperative won a contract to build a solar complex combining solar, battery storage, and waste-to-energy capacity in Ethiopia. The 500 MW facility is expected to power the infrastructure of the Ethiopian conglomerate Effort Group (Tigray Rehabilitation Endowment Fund).

Financing and transaction costs - at current interest rates, these can be around 20% of total project costs. 1) Total battery energy storage project costs average £580k/MW. 68% of battery project costs range between £400k/MW and £700k/MW. When exclusively considering two-hour sites the median of battery project costs are £650k/MW.
